Majesco Entertainment Ships Teen Titans 2 for Game Boy Advance

Anticipated Sequel Features New Villains, Team Attacks and Special Titans

Revenge is a dish best served cold and the Teen Titans' arch-enemy, The Brain, has a chilling new scheme in Teen Titans 2, a Game Boy® Advance game now available from Majesco Entertainment Company and licensed by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ment.

The Brotherhood is back and once again it's up to the Teen Titans to stop them from taking over Titan City. Taking the Titans by surprise, The Brain abducts the five teen super heroes though Robin manages to escape. Now free, Robin must help his fellow Titans break out so together they can rid Titan City of The Brotherhood once and for all.

Gamers will enter the DC Comics' Teen Titans world from the Warner Bros. Animation television series and play as all five Teen Titans: Robin, Cyborg, Raven, Beast Boy and Starfire. Each Titan has his/her own unique moves, abilities and weapons, but the Titans can also team up to unleash more powerful team attacks. Series villains Monsieur Mallah, General Immortus and The Brain pose a serious threat, though this time around the Titans can call on Aqualad and Speedy for help!

Developed by Artificial Mind & Movement (A2M), Teen Titans 2 is rated E10+ and carries a suggested retail price of $19.99. More information about Majesco's exciting line of products can be found online at http://www.majescoentertainment.com.
